工程项目施工管理软件订制:如何实现高效、定制化的项目管控
在建筑行业日益数字化转型的背景下,工程项目施工管理软件的定制化开发已成为提升企业核心竞争力的关键策略。面对不同规模、类型和复杂度的工程项目,标准化的通用软件往往难以满足特定企业的业务流程、组织架构和管理模式。因此,如何科学、系统地进行工程项目施工管理软件的订制,成为众多建筑企业亟需解决的问题。本文将深入探讨工程项目施工管理软件订制的核心步骤、关键挑战以及成功实施路径,为企业提供一套可落地的实践指南。
一、明确订制目标与业务痛点分析
任何成功的软件订制都始于清晰的目标设定。首先,企业必须深刻理解自身的业务痛点,这是决定软件功能模块设计方向的根本依据。常见的痛点包括:
- 信息孤岛严重:项目进度、成本、质量、安全等数据分散在不同部门或系统中,无法实时共享,导致决策滞后。
- 过程控制薄弱:施工计划执行难跟踪,变更频繁且缺乏有效记录,造成工期延误和成本超支。
- 协同效率低下:现场管理人员与总部、分包商之间沟通不畅,问题响应慢,影响工程推进速度。
- 合规风险高:安全、环保、质量标准执行不到位,缺乏自动预警和追溯机制,易引发事故或罚款。
通过召开跨部门专题会议、收集一线员工反馈、梳理现有工作流程(如BPM流程图)等方式,企业可以精准识别出最迫切需要解决的问题。例如,某大型市政工程公司发现其项目部每月平均有30%的工时浪费在重复填写纸质报表上,这成为他们启动“移动报验+电子审批”模块订制的核心驱动力。
二、制定详细的定制需求规格说明书(SRS)
需求规格说明书是软件订制的“蓝图”,它决定了最终交付成果的质量。一份高质量的SRS应包含以下要素:
- 功能需求:明确每个模块的具体功能点,如“材料进场登记需支持扫码入库、自动比对采购合同单价”;“进度计划应能按WBS层级分解并关联资源投入”。
- 非功能需求:包括性能指标(如并发用户数≥500)、安全性要求(符合ISO 27001标准)、可用性标准(操作界面友好度评分≥4.5/5)。
- 集成接口:列出需对接的系统,如ERP(用友NC)、财务系统(金蝶)、BIM模型平台(Revit),确保数据互通。
- 权限模型:基于角色定义访问控制(RBAC),如项目经理可查看全部数据,班组长仅能查看本班组任务。
建议采用“原型驱动”的需求确认方式——先由开发团队制作低保真原型(Mockup),邀请关键用户试用并迭代优化,避免后期大规模返工。某央企建筑集团曾因未充分验证移动端界面布局,导致一线工人误操作率高达18%,后经重构UI/UX方案才达标。
三、选择合适的开发模式与技术架构
工程项目施工管理软件的订制有三种主流模式:
1. 定制开发(Custom Development)
适合对业务逻辑高度依赖、已有成熟IT团队的企业。优点是灵活性强、可控性强;缺点是周期长、成本高。推荐使用微服务架构(如Spring Boot + Docker),便于未来扩展新功能模块。
2. 基于平台二次开发(Platform-based Customization)
以成熟SaaS平台为基础(如广联达云筑、鲁班云),通过API或低代码工具进行个性化配置。优势是上线快、运维简单;劣势是对平台限制较多,可能无法完全适配特殊流程。适用于中小型企业快速部署。
3. 混合模式(Hybrid Approach)
核心模块自研,外围功能调用第三方服务(如短信通知用阿里云短信,地图定位用高德API)。兼顾灵活性与效率,是当前主流趋势。例如,某国企将进度管控模块自研,而将考勤打卡接入钉钉开放平台。
技术选型上,前端推荐Vue.js或React,后端选用Java或Go语言,数据库使用MySQL或PostgreSQL,并考虑引入Redis缓存提升查询效率。同时,必须预留未来向云端迁移的弹性空间(如AWS/Azure兼容性设计)。
四、建立敏捷开发与持续交付机制
传统瀑布式开发已不适应现代工程项目的快速迭代需求。建议采用Scrum敏捷方法,将整个项目划分为2-4周一个迭代周期(Sprint),每个周期交付可运行的功能版本。
关键动作包括:
- 每日站会(Daily Stand-up):同步进展、暴露阻塞问题。
- 迭代评审(Sprint Review):让业务方体验最新成果,及时调整方向。
- 回顾会议(Sprint Retrospective):总结经验教训,优化流程。
通过Jira或TAPD等工具可视化任务进度,结合GitLab进行代码版本管理。某省属建筑公司在实施过程中,每两周发布一次小版本更新,累计收到60余条来自现场人员的功能改进建议,显著提升了软件实用性。
五、强化测试与培训体系
软件上线前必须经过多轮严格测试:
- 单元测试:确保每个功能点独立运行无误。
- 集成测试:验证各模块间数据流转是否顺畅。
- UAT测试(用户验收测试):邀请真实业务人员模拟日常操作,重点测试高频场景(如日报填报、签证申请)。
- 压力测试:模拟高峰期并发访问,检测系统稳定性。
培训是软件落地的关键环节。不能只做“集中授课”,而要结合“情景演练+岗位手册+在线答疑”。例如,针对安全员角色,设置“隐患上报→整改闭环→复查归档”的全流程沙盘演练;为项目经理配备专属操作视频库,涵盖常见问题处理技巧。
六、上线后的运营与持续优化
软件不是一次性产品,而是持续演进的数字资产。上线初期应设立“陪跑期”(通常3-6个月),由开发团队驻场协助解决问题。之后转入日常运维阶段,重点关注:
- 建立反馈机制:设置App内意见反馈入口,定期收集用户建议。
- 数据分析驱动改进:利用BI工具分析使用频率最高的功能,挖掘隐藏价值。
- 版本迭代规划:每年至少一次大版本升级,融入新技术(如AI辅助风险预测)。
某建筑集团通过分析发现,“材料损耗预警”功能被高频调用,于是将其升级为AI算法模型,准确率从65%提升至89%,直接节省了约2%的材料成本。
七、常见挑战与应对策略
企业在订制过程中常遇以下挑战:
- 需求蔓延:业务部门不断提出新增功能,导致项目延期。对策:建立变更控制委员会(CCB),所有需求变更需评估优先级与影响。
- 数据迁移困难:历史数据格式混乱,清洗成本高。对策:提前制定数据治理方案,使用ETL工具标准化转换。
- 组织阻力:老员工抵触新系统,不愿改变习惯。对策:高层推动+标杆案例示范+激励机制(如月度最佳用户奖励)。
总之,工程项目施工管理软件订制是一项系统工程,需要企业从战略层面高度重视,以业务价值为导向,科学规划、精细执行、持续迭代。唯有如此,才能真正实现“用数字化赋能建造力”的目标。





